What kind of company is BeiGene?

BeiGene (ONC) is a global oncology-focused biotech company founded in 2010. Its headquarters are in Basel, Switzerland, and the company was renamed from its former name. Since its founding, the company has focused on developing therapeutics for blood cancers and solid tumors and on expanding its global commercialization.

Centered on the BTK inhibitor Brukinsa for blood cancers (chronic lymphocytic leukemia, lymphoma, etc.) and a PD-1 antibody immuno-oncology drug for solid tumors, the company operates next-generation oncology platforms including antibody-drug conjugates, multi-specific antibodies, and targeted protein degraders. It is a latecomer-turned-leader in the global oncology therapeutics market.

💰 How Does BeiGene Make Money?

Business SegmentRevenue MixDescription
BTK InhibitorCoreBrukinsa blood cancer therapeutic
Immuno-OncologyKey Growth DriverPD-1 antibody and solid tumor therapeutics
Partnership RevenueDiversification PillarLicensing and co-development with global pharmaceutical companies
Next-Generation PlatformsNew ExpansionAntibody-drug conjugates, multi-specific antibodies, and targeted protein degraders

The BTK inhibitor Brukinsa accounts for the largest share of revenue, with double-digit growth continuing alongside global commercialization expansion. PD-1 antibody immuno-oncology revenue and global pharmaceutical partnership revenue form diversification pillars, while next-generation platforms — antibody-drug conjugates, multi-specific antibodies, and targeted protein degraders — are being developed as mid- to long-term growth drivers. With multiple clinical-stage pipeline data readouts, the valuation multiple remains highly volatile.

In the near term, Brukinsa's global revenue growth and clinical-stage pipeline data readouts will determine revenue trends and the valuation multiple. Mid- to long-term growth drivers include progress in next-generation platform clinical trials such as antibody-drug conjugates, multi-specific antibodies, and targeted protein degraders; the building of solid tumor (breast cancer, lung cancer, gastrointestinal cancer) franchises; and the expansion of global commercialization infrastructure. Potential volatility factors include clinical trial failures, FDA approval delays, intensifying BTK inhibitor competition, revenue exposure to shifts in US-China political conditions, FX fluctuations, and drug pricing pressure policies.

⚔️ BeiGene's Core Strengths and Risks

Global revenue expansion of the BTK inhibitor Brukinsa and diversification of next-generation oncology platforms are the core strengths, while clinical-stage risk and exposure to drug pricing and political conditions are the key risks.

💪 Core Strengths

Brukinsa Revenue Expansion
The global revenue growth of the BTK inhibitor Brukinsa continues at a double-digit pace.
Diversified Pipeline
Holds a multi-pronged pipeline across blood cancers, solid tumors, antibody-drug conjugates, and multi-specific antibodies.
Next-Generation Platforms
Multiple clinical programs are in progress across next-generation platforms such as antibody-drug conjugates and targeted protein degraders.
Global Infrastructure
Expansion of global commercialization infrastructure across the US, Europe, and Asia continues.

⚠️ Key Risks

Clinical Trial Failure Risk
The valuation multiple is highly volatile on negative data from clinical-stage pipeline readouts.
BTK Competition Intensifying
Shares face pressure from the entry of BTK inhibitor competitors such as AbbVie and AstraZeneca.
Drug Pricing Policy
Exposure to revenue and margin pressure from tightening US and European drug pricing policies.
Political Environment
Exposure of China revenue and clinical operations to shifts in US-China political conditions.
